引言随着游戏行业的蓬勃发展,游戏开发逐渐成为了一个热门的领域。Lua作为一种轻量级的编程语言,因其高效、灵活和易于学习等特点,被广泛应用于游戏开发中。本文将带领读者入门Lua编程,并探讨如何在《战3重...
随着游戏行业的蓬勃发展,游戏开发逐渐成为了一个热门的领域。Lua作为一种轻量级的编程语言,因其高效、灵活和易于学习等特点,被广泛应用于游戏开发中。本文将带领读者入门Lua编程,并探讨如何在《战3重制版》游戏中应用Lua脚本,解锁游戏开发新技能。
Lua是一种轻量级的编程语言,由巴西里约热内卢联邦大学的Roberto Ierusalimschy、Waldemar Celes和Luiz Henrique de Figueiredo三位学者共同开发。它具有以下特点:
Lua的语法类似于C语言,主要包括以下部分:
在开始Lua编程之前,需要准备以下开发环境:
在《战3重制版》中,Lua脚本主要分为以下几种类型:
以下是一个简单的Lua脚本示例,用于实现角色移动:
-- 定义角色移动函数
function move_character(x, y) -- ...(此处添加移动代码)
end
-- 调用移动函数
move_character(100, 200)在编写Lua脚本时,可能会遇到各种错误。可以使用以下方法进行调试:
Lua编程入门相对简单,但在实际应用中需要不断学习和实践。通过本文的学习,读者可以掌握Lua编程基础,并了解如何在《战3重制版》中应用Lua脚本。希望本文能为读者在游戏开发领域开启新的技能解锁之路。